Description

Narrow Gauge Turn Of The Century Model Railroading! The TOCng (Turn Of the Century Narrow Gauge) email group is primarily for model railroaders that have an interest in narrow gauge lines during, before, or near the 1900's. Our purpose is to exchange information, modeling tips, ideas, concepts, etc., that can aid our modeling, or to increase our knowledge and understanding of narrow gauge railroading during the TOC/early era. In addition, general comaraderie of those with like modeling interests can be experienced.
